Utah State University Makes Novel Food Dehydration Technology Available for Licensing (opens in new tab)
LOGAN — A Utah State University-patented technology that dehydrates food with UV-A light is now available for licensing. This technology, developed by Luis J. Bastarrachea, offers food dehydration with reduced energy consumption while maintaining product quality.
